使用RichText小部件时如何查看文本

时间:2019-12-25 09:19:55

标签: flutter

我正在阅读Flutter的Text Widget documentation。我想知道为什么我没有使用RichText小部件在屏幕上看到文本。当我使用TextText.Rich小部件时,我可以立即看到文本,但看不到RichText的文本。

return MaterialApp(
  title: 'Text Widget Documentation',
  home: Scaffold(
  body: Center(
    child: Container(
      child: RichText(
          text: TextSpan(
              text: 'Tutorial',
              style: TextStyle(
                  fontSize: 30, 
                  fontFamily: 'Roboto')
                  ),
          textScaleFactor: 2,
        ),
      ),
    ),
  ),
);

1 个答案:

答案 0 :(得分:1)

您的文本必须位于TextSpan的子代之内,因此,您可以输入不止一个文本,这就是其为什么被称为RichText的原因,因此您可以制作具有不同颜色或样式的长文本。 这是flutter.dev的链接:https://api.flutter.dev/flutter/widgets/RichText-class.html

$q->whereDay('created_at', '=', date('d'));
$q->whereMonth('created_at', '=', date('m'));
$q->whereYear('created_at', '=', date('Y'));